Transaction 3dd3ad80216daf42f20ebafabc9c02ceb0dea39765f8f7ee7dc90a37aa7a4454
1 Input
1 Output
-
3dd3ad80216daf42f20ebafabc9c02ceb0dea39765f8f7ee7dc90a37aa7a4454:0
- value
- 18028774
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d34a79849322e1f08f869a8ff3047b018625e9c OP_EQUALVERIFY OP_CHECKSIG
- address
- 12Cps1FDtnVTeDfPbDvR8htnXzuWTiG7mW